About Cheese toast sandwich

Cheese Toast Sandwich is a simple yet satisfying dish popular in various cuisines, especially Western comfort food traditions. It consists of bread slices lightly buttered and toasted with melted cheese in the center, often paired with ingredients like tomatoes, onions, or herbs for added flavor. Variations might include whole-grain bread for a fiber boost or reduced-fat cheese for a lighter option. While it provides a good source of protein and calcium from the cheese, it can be high in saturated fats and sodium, depending on the type of cheese used. Choosing whole-grain bread and fresh, nutrient-rich fillings can enhance its health profile. This warm, melty sandwich is favored for its quick preparation and versatility, making it a convenient choice for breakfast, lunch, or a savory snack.
